Kriti Sanon in Dubai for Bhediya promotions

| @indiablooms | Nov 18, 2022, at 05:11 pm

Bollywood actor Kriti Sanon along with his co-star Varun Dhawan have been in various places in India to promote their upcoming Hindi film Bhediya.

Now Kriti is in Dubai for the promotions.

Sharing pictures on her Instagram profile, she wrote,"Hello Dubai! Sunlight makes me happy. #BhediyaPromotions."

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

A post shared by Kriti (@kritisanon)

Bhediya, which is directed by Amar Kaushik, is slated for Nov 25 release.

Varun and Kriti had earlier shared screen space in Shah Rukh Khan-Kajol starrer Dilwale.
